Skip To Main Content
backBack to Search

Senior .NET Developer For Business Company

.NET, .NET Desktop development, SQL
warning.png
Sorry, this position is no longer available

Currently, we are looking for a Remote Senior .NET Developer to join our team.

Responsibilities
  • Create services that power the core of our infrastructure, implementing APIs and features for our mission critical products.
  • Design and build new features and enhancements for our systems and tools.
  • Optimize throughput and scale our distributed systems to handle massive spikes in traffic and requests.
  • Build scalable public facing APIs that our products and partners connect to.
  • Work closely with other engineers, architects and product managers to create innovative solutions that continue to push the boundaries of our business.
  • Participate in design and code reviews to ensure best practices and high-quality code.
  • Develop consistent, well tested code on the .NET framework.
  • Help lead other engineers in technical implementation and mentor junior engineers.
Requirements
  • 3+ years of experience with development in .NET technologies.
  • Experience with Substantial, relevant software development in a professional setting.
  • Solid technical foundation and experience with service-oriented architectures and web services.
  • Knowledge of the software development life cycle.
  • Experience with building large-scale high-performance transactional systems and platforms.
  • Experience with developing API services that are used by multiple systems in a micro-service architecture-based cloud environment.
  • Knowledge of cloud environments and Infrastructure as Code.
  • Experience with C#, with a good knowledge of its ecosystems.
  • Experience in working with relational databases including Microsoft SQL Server, Oracle, or PostgreSQL.
  • Excellent communication skills.
  • BS in computer science or a related technical field, or equivalent experience.
Benefits
  • International projects with top brands
  • Work with global teams of highly skilled, diverse peers
  • Healthcare benefits
  • Employee financial programs
  • Paid time off and sick leave
  • Upskilling, reskilling and certification courses
  • Unlimited access to the LinkedIn Learning library and 22,000+ courses
  • Global career opportunities
  • Volunteer and community involvement opportunities
  • EPAM Employee Groups
  • Award-winning culture recognized by Glassdoor, Newsweek and LinkedIn

These jobs are for you